“…Evidence suggests that the rare T allele of rs17525495 increases LTA4H gene transcription [37], while the rare alleles of rs6538697, rs2660898, and rs1978331 are associated with lower LTB4 levels [13], which is comparable to the present study findings. Some studies have shown that LTB4 biosynthesis is regulated by cholesterol [38], and inhibition of Leukotriene may reduce plasma TG levels [39]. Our data also showed high correlation of LTB4 levels with TC, TG, and LDL-cholesterol, after adjusting for age, gender, and statins.…”

“…Recently, we reported that the benzylidenethiazole analog BHB-TZD is a dual inhibitor for cyclooxygenase and 5-lipoxygenase. BHB-TZD showed anti-atherogenic effects in hyperlipidemic mice by reducing macrophage infiltration into atherosclerotic lesions, thereby increasing plaque stability (28). Another benzylidenethiazole analog, HMB-TZD, inhibits 5-lipoxygenase, reduces cell migration and adhesion by decreasing proinflammatory molecule production, and ameliorates atherosclerotic lesion formation in LDL receptor-deficient mice (29).…”
